What should you do to prepare for the next month in YNAB? Should you cover overspending? Reconcile your accounts? Rollover money in your categories or move it somewhere else? That's precisely what I cover in this video: The 4 things you need to do at the end of each month in YNAB.
Quick Jump Sections
0:40 Step 1: Reconcile your accounts
4:19 Step 2: Deal with overspending
8:32 Step 3: What to do with leftover money
12:16 Step 4: Budget as far as you can into next month
